The first edition of the book, RESURGAM Standing on the Ground of Remembrance, was a limited release preview copy. The writer's goal was to distribute the preview copy to members of Alpha Company, 1st Battalion, 501st Infantry, 101st Airborne Division and receive their feedback. Jean had written about their experiences from March 16-March 29, 1968 and July 7, 1968. She knew the significance of the dates for Phil Woodall and it was important to ensure Alpha Company liked the book. She made a promise to Phil Woodall in 1988 that she would write Alpha Company's story and the book, released in 2009, fulfilled her promise.
